Just replaced the driver side door handle (manual) because I broke the last one trying to open it.. I now try to open the door using the new handle and it will not open but opens just fine from the inside.. It appears as if the actuator rod (pictured) isn't being pushed down far enough when using the new handle in order to open the door.. Any help would be greatly appreciated! Thank you!

Yep, If you follow the rod down to the latch assy you will see an open area on the rod that you can either zip-tie, wrap wire through, or use a nut and bolt to take up space to make the outside handle work. If had to do this to atleast 4 cars this year alone.
